Five productions from Germany, Hungary, Spain and Turkey will make up the Wip Europa selection, the San Sebastián Festival initiative running from 25-27 September for films at the post-production stage with a majority of European production.
German director Michael Fetter Nathansky will show his second film, Mannequins (working title), a romantic drama set against a social backdrop about the magic of falling in love and the painful process of falling out in one of Europe’s biggest mining areas. The film participated in its project stage in the Cutting Edge Talent Camp of Mannheim-Heidelberg Festival.
Sima’s Song is also the second film from the Afghan moviemaker Roya Sadat, known for her activism in favour of women’s rights. This Spanish coproduction with The Netherlands and France set in Afghanistan prior to the breakout of civil war narrates the confrontation between two close friends on different sides of the political fence.

“Indian Matchmaking” Season 3 will premiere April 21 on Netflix, the streamer announced Tuesday. Mumbai’s matchmaker Sima Taparia returns to help single millennials around the world find love, employing decades-worth of experience and traditional methods. This season, Sima’s matchmaking touch will reach from New York to New Delhi, Miami to London, as well as clients both old and new. “Indian Matchmaking” premiered its first season in July 2020. The show is executive produced by Aaron Saidman, Eli Holzman, Smriti Mundhra and J.C. Begley.

ReviewWith a 0 success rate, at least with on-screen couples, matchmaker Sima from Mumbai holds a powerful place in desi pop culture. The second season brings oodles of that signature cringe-watch quotient, but nothing more.Poorva JoshiSima Taparia in Indian Matchmaking. Credit: YouTube/ Netflix India“Priyanka and Nick are not a good match, sorry to tell that [sic],” says matchmaker Sima from Mumbai, in season 2 of the Netflix show Indian Matchmaking. “It’s okay for the man to be seven years older, but for the girl to be that much older… I don’t think it’s a good match.” She is talking in the context of a female client, who recently had a dalliance with a man seven years her junior.
